What is RTP?
RTP is a percentage that indicates the average amount of money a slot game will pay back to players over time. For example, if a slot game has an RTP of 95%, it means that for every $100 wagered, the game will pay out $95 in winnings. The remaining $5 is the house edge, which is the casino’s profit.

How does RTP impact your winnings?
The higher the RTP, the more money you can potentially win over time. For example, if you play a slot game with an RTP of 98%, you can expect to win back $98 for every $100 wagered. On the other hand, a game with an RTP of 90% will only pay out $90 for every $100 wagered. Over the long run, playing games with higher RTPs can significantly impact your overall winnings.
